19-20 EN3202: Nineteenth-Century Literature & Culture

This course is designed to explore aspects of nineteenth-century literature and culture in some depth and to a degree of critical sophistication appropriate to a third-year unit. It will range across a number of genres including novels, poetry, journalism, science writing, autobiography, history, art criticism and introduce elements of contemporary visual culture. The course is arranged into pairs of linked sessions, the first session of each pair introducing an aspect of nineteenth-century social through and cultural practice (generally through non-fictional prose) and the second exploring a major nineteenth-century text in the light of these ideas. The course concentrates on the period from the late 1830s to the early 1870s.
